Tea Collection is an eclectic collection of clothing ranging from women's clothing to baby clothes inspired by travels around the world. Looking for beauty in everything Tea puts that vision in their patterns, textures, and designs. They use natural fibers such as wool, linen and cotton (cotton being their #1 choice of fabric)

So back in 2002, Tea started in San Fransisco with three pima cotton sweaters, yep, that's it. Now? 2011 Tea is available in more than 400 stores and in major retailers including Nordstrom and Saks 5th.

The pieces are unique, bright, cheery, very different but yet age appropriate regardless of who is wearing them.
We were sent the Feliz Pajaro 6-piece set that has sizes from 2 years old to about 12 years old!

The pieces are extremely soft and fit great on Makenna's petite frame. Below Makenna is wearing the Almond Blossom Layered Dress with the Skinny Stretchy Leggings in Rose Petal. Originally the leggings were paired with the Flamenco orange dress but that's the beauty of this collection, you really can mix each of the pieces.
My favorite of the three would have to be the Songbird Banded Dress. The colors are still bright after many... MANY washes now. No stretching or pulling has occured either which I worry about since Makenna has a bad habit of pulling on her clothes.
I'm dying to get my hands on the new Summer 2011 Destination collection. You will find colors and patterns inspired by Spain. Blues with accents of white, light green, and sunny yellow. One of my favorite dresses is the Flor Del Mar Playdress in Canal Blue. Just look at the attention to detail:
